Tool Steel H11 is a chromium-based steel alloy with outstanding impact toughness. It is also used for hot tooling applications thanks to its excellent resistance to cracking, including thermal fatigue cracking, gross cracking and thermal shock during water cooling. Like most steels with high toughness and low carbon content, H11 can be used for producing hot-work steels with the water-cooling method.
